Pledge of Allegiance Public Recognition 1. Citizens' Comments. ALLEN CITY COUNCIL REGULAR MEETING FEBRUARY 26, 2008 PAGE 2 2. Presentation of a Check by Collin County Commissioner Joe Jaynes to the City of Allen in the Amount of $45,611.50 for the Celebration Pass Pedestrian Trail. 3. Presentation of Arbor Day Poster Contest Winners by the Keep Allen Beautiful Board. First Place, Garrett Cole, Vaughan Elementary Second Place: Ryan Hicks, Vaughan Elementary • Third Place: Lauren Henderson, Kerr Elementary 4. Presentation of a Proclamation by the Office of the Mayor. Presentation of a Proclamation to Representatives of the Keep Allen Beautiful Board and Parks and Recreation Department, Proclaiming March 1, 2008, as, "Arbor Day." MOTION: Upon a motion made by Mayor Pro Tem Stout and a second by Councilmember Sedlacek, Council voted six (6) for and none (0) opposed to adopt the consent agenda as follows, 5. Approve Minutes of the February 12, 2008, Regular Meeting. 6. Adopt an Ordinance Abandoning Right -of -Way Located on the South Side of East Main Street, East of Allen Heights Drive. ORDINANCE NO. 2703-2-08: AN ORDINANCE OF TH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F ALLEN, COLLIN COUNTY, TEXAS, ABANDONING STREET RIGHT-OF-WAY KNOWN AS MAIN STREET AS DESCRIBED IN EXHIBIT "A" AND DEPICTED IN EXHIBIT `B," ATTACHED HERETO; RESERVING ALL EXISTING EASEMENT RIGHTS OF OTHERS, IF ANY, WHETHER APPARENT OR NON -APPARENT, AERIAL, SURFACE, UNDERGROUND OR OTHERWISE; PROVIDING FOR THE FURNISHING OF A CERTIFIED COPY OF THIS ORDINANCE FOR RECORDING IN THE REAL PROPERTY RECORDS OF COLLIN COUNTY, TEXAS, AS A QUITCLAIM DEED, PROVIDING FOR THE INDEMNIFICATION OF THE CITY OF ALLEN, TEXAS, AGAINST DAMAGES ARISING OUT OF THE ABANDONMENT, AUTHORIZING THE CITY MANAGER TO EXECUTE ANY DOCUMENTS NECESSARY TO COMPLETE ABANDONMENT; AND PROVIDING FOR AN EFFECTIVE DATE. 7. Adopt a Resolution Authorizing the City Manager to Execute an Interlocal Agreement with the Cities of Plano and Wylie to Enter into a Contract with RCC Radio Consultants for Consulting Services Regarding the 700/800 MHz Trunked Radio System. RESOLUTION NO. 2704-2-OS(R): A RESOLUTION OF TH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F ALLEN, COLLIN COUNTY, TEXAS, APPROVING THE TERMS AND CONDITIONS OF THE ATTACHED INTERLOCAL COOPERATION AGREEMENT BY AND AMONG THE CITIES OF ALLEN. PLANO AND WYLIE FOR PARTICIPATION IN COMMUNICATIONS CONSULTING SERVICES FOR A RADIO SYSTEM REPLACEMENT/UPGRADE PROJECT, AUTHORIZING EXECUTION OF THE INTERLOCAL AGREEMENT BY THE CITY MANAGER; AND PROVIDING AN EFFECTIVE DATE.
